0

我发生了一件非常奇怪的事情。主工作簿中的链接数据在其源文件之一打开时不会更新。我有一个主工作簿,其中包含大约两打源工作簿的链接。当我打开主文件时,链接可以正常工作。但是,如果我同时打开主工作簿和源文件之一并继续更改源文件中的输入之一,则更新不会流向主文件。

如果我随后保存源文件并单击主工作簿“数据”选项卡的“连接”部分中的“编辑链接”>>“更新值”,则数据会更新。我不想每次更新源时都必须执行此手动“推送”。

我能找到的唯一症状是,当源工作簿打开时,对主文件中源文件的引用不会成为内部引用。它保留整个文件路径(即'C:\shared\username\folder[filename.xlsm]sourcedata'!$D$3),而不是简单地以括号表达式开头([filename.xlsm]sourcedata!$D$3)。

使用 Excel 2013。

这只发生在我的机器上。我在另外两台机器上试过,链接正常。

我已将我的计算设置检查为自动,并将 Trust-Center 设置为可能的最宽松设置。我打开了链接的自动更新。此工作簿受密码保护以进行编辑(无需密码即可查看)。

请帮忙!!

4

1 回答 1

0

这听起来像是我曾经遇到过的一个问题,我建议您尝试将文件路径语法更改为 UNC 约定,而不是C:\shared\username\folder[filename.xlsm]sourcedata'!$D$3类似:\\\ComputerName\C$\shared\username\folder[filename.xlsm]sourcedata'!$D$3

这有时会有所帮助

于 2018-10-17T16:26:14.197 回答